Sarah Martins replies Lagos Commissioner for Environment over her cooking video

Nollywood actress Sarah Martins has responded to criticism from Tokunbo Wahab over a video showing her cooking for underprivileged children.

The commissioner had earlier called her out after the video surfaced online, raising concerns about cooking on the street.

His words …

“Dear @officialsarahmartins

I hope you are well. My attention has been drawn to your recent activity of cooking and distributing food on the streets of Lagos.

While we acknowledge and appreciate the spirit of charity and compassion behind what you are trying to do, carrying out such activities on public roads, walkways or medians is not permitted under Lagos environmental and public order regulations. Cooking or trading on public infrastructure poses safety, sanitation and traffic concerns.

You were previously cautioned about this same issue last year due to the understanding of it’s philanthropic intention and pleas. I would strongly advise that you desist from carrying out street cooking or similar activities in public spaces in Lagos in order to avoid apprehension and prosecution.

If you wish to continue your charitable outreach, it should be done through proper channels and in approved locations so that your efforts can support vulnerable people without violating existing laws and constituting environmental nuisance.

We expect everyone to be law-abiding in Lagos, just as they would be in any other well-regulated city.

Thank you for your understanding.

Tokunbo Wahab”

Sarah Martins reacts

Reacting in a lengthy post on her Instagram page, Martins clarified that the activity did not take place on a walkway or on the main road.

According to her, the food was prepared in front of a king’s palace and was done under the supervision of security personnel.

The actress explained that her intention was not to cause any disturbance but to spend time with children in the area who had repeatedly asked her to return.

However, she acknowledged the concerns raised and apologised if her actions were interpreted as inappropriate, stressing that she holds the laws and environmental standards of Lagos State in high regard.

Her response …

“Dear Honourable Commissioner Wahab Tokunbo,

I write with utmost respect regarding the concerns raised about my recent visit to cook with some vulnerable street children.

I would like to respectfully clarify that I did not cook on the walkway or on the main street. The meal was prepared in front of the King’s Palace under the supervision of security personnel, and the activity took place far from the main road, ensuring it did not obstruct traffic or create any public nuisance.

The visit was simply born out of an emotional moment. I had deeply missed the bond I share with the vulnerable street children in that area. As I occasionally drive past that axis, the children often plead with me to come back and cook with them like I used to. On this particular day, I decided to spend some time with them and prepare a meal, purely to reconnect and create memories with the kids who have always shown me genuine love.
I would also like to emphasise that Mr Seyi Tinubu (@seyitinubu) generously empowered my foundation with a charity kitchen, specifically to ensure that our feeding programs are conducted in a proper, organised environment. I do not take his generosity for granted, and my foundation has remained committed to using the charity kitchen for our regular feeding initiatives.

My brief return to that location was never intended to create any form of public nuisance, but to share a heartfelt moment with children who have continued to ask for my presence.

However, if my actions were perceived as inappropriate in any way, I sincerely apologise. I hold the laws and environmental standards of Lagos State in the highest regard. Going forward, I will ensure that all cooking activities are carried out strictly within the charity kitchen provided for the foundation.
Thank you for your understanding and for the great work your office continues to do in maintaining environmental order in Lagos State.

Yours respectfully,
Sarah Martins
Founder, Sarah Martins Golden Heart Foundation
